Global Low Power Wide Area Network Market Report 2021-2026: Focus on Smart Waste Management, Smart Buildings, Smart Gas and Water Metering, Smart Streetlights, Smart Parking, Livestock Monitoring


DUBLIN, May 28, 2021 /PRNewswire/ — The “Low Power Wide Area Network Market by Connectivity Technology, Deployment Model, Application and Geography – Global Forecast up to 2026” report has been added to ResearchAndMarkets.com’s offering.

The LPWAN market is predicted to grow at a 12.6% CAGR by 2026. 

Low Power Wide Area Network is swiftly emerging as a game-changer in IoT applications, evaluating most of the cellular network’s limitations, for instance, high power coverage gaps. LPWAN has particular characteristics which render it incredibly captivating for the increasing number of implementations among various industries, such as logistics and transport, infrastructure, agriculture, and smart cities.

The increased demand for low power wide area network technology is ascribed to the features such as less power consumption and safe data transmission. Additionally, with the evolution of cloud-based technologies, the demand for financial analytics systems has increased. Cloud-driven technologies favor stable data management and generate result-oriented production.

However, these programs enhance the business’s efficiency by improving real-time details, which has majorly accelerated the market growth. A critical factor that is likely to hamper the low power wide area network market growth is the issue associated with privacy and security.

On the basis of connectivity technology, the NB-IoT or narrowband internet of things technology segment is expected to hold a major market share. The IoT network’s rising ecosystem will generate demand for networks that will offer access to IoT devices that require low latency and low data transmission speeds, such as smart water meters. Moreover, NB-IoT technology increases the power efficiency of these instruments and meets the challenging specifications for coverage.



The cloud deployment model has the greatest share in the market as per the deployment mode since most customers deploy cloud services to integrate the internet of things quickly. Enterprises can majorly diminish the deployment timeline when following the cloud deployment model and managing the cloud-based LPWAN servers and gateways with ease.



As in the application market, the smart gas and water metering segment has witnessed the market’s highest growth rate. The gas meters transfer readings to the gateway with the help of low power wide area network and depicts the output in a cloud web-based interface. Vendors operating in this market provide several wireless network options to allow IoT connectivity for smart gas & water meters.



According to the regional market for low power wide area network, the North America region held a substantial market share. This region’s market driving factors are the high adoption of advanced technologies, rising demand for energy-efficient devices, and increasing high-speed communication requirements in this region.



Furthermore, the increasing implementation of the IoT in various applications worldwide is majorly driving the global market. Since the IoT assists in products and services being more personalized, the products and services can be much more based on consumers’ desires and expectations. IoT helps businesses gather huge volumes of consumer information in real-time, allowing a more personal perspective of the client.
